GE Grid Solutions wins order to modernise 39 substations in Nepal

GE Renewable Energy’s Grid Solutions business has been awarded a contract from Nepal Electricity Authority (NEA) to automate 39 substations of various ratings across Nepal, including construction of six master control centers (MCCs).

The MCCs will be monitored by GE Digital Solutions. The project is funded by Asian Development Bank (ADB). The project scope also includes retrofitting of relay panels and other electrical components in the substations. After the substations are automated, GE will connect the substations to Nepal’s national load dispatch center (NLDC) to enable real-time monitoring of power transmitting through these substations.
